Cheng Ren
Postdoctoral Fellow, Department of Industrial and Systems Engineering, Hong Kong Polytechnic University

Ren Cheng is currently a postdoctoral fellow in the Department of Industrial and Systems Engineering at the Hong Kong Polytechnic University. He earned his BS degree in Electrical Engineering from Northwestern Polytechnical University, Xi’an, China, in 2018, and his PhD in Control Science and Engineering from Shanghai Jiao Tong University in 2024. His research focuses on industrial digital twins, cyber-physical manufacturing systems, and control-communication co-design. During his PhD, Ren conducted in-depth research on the C919 aircraft final assembly line, investigating digital twin applications in aircraft assembly and testing. He has published 14 SCI/EI-indexed journal papers, including in IEEE TASE and IEEE IoTJ, and received the Best Paper Award at the 2nd “Future Industrial Internet” Symposium by the National Natural Science Foundation of China.
